| 45454374 | almost 9 years ago | The relation you added is not required. Simple relations for boundaries are used where more than one way is required to define the object, that is not the case here. |

| 44342209 | almost 9 years ago | I did remove the culvert ... did not mention it. As regards water/road crossings .. where I cannot determine it ..I leave it off .. yes it throws errors ... but it does not introduce false data. If it were compulsory .. then I'd chose ford as being the most disruptive to traffic and therefore least to cause problems if it is actually a culvert. And in that situation I'd leave some fixme/note behind to indicate the problem and its armchair solution. |
| 45624891 | almost 9 years ago | Minor detail .. again ... The service station .. that is a duplicate of a node you have there .. best practice is when you make a way (this building) that duplicates a node .. it to remove the node. The node does carry the name United 24 ... I think that is a brand .. use the brand= tag for that? |

| 45548083 | almost 9 years ago | noname=yes is used to indicate there is no name. If you don't know the name ... just leave the tag off, if you know there is no name then use the noname=yes tag.
The OSMwiki is a fair guide ...
There is a lot of detail on the OSMwiki ... don't let that confuse you .. just get the basics first. Ok? |

| 45582726 | almost 9 years ago | landuse=forest means the trees are intended to be harvested. If you mean a collection of trees then natural=wood can be used. |
